      When it comes to high-end perfume, the fragrance is only part of the allure. Packaging—particularly the bottle cap—plays a crucial role in shaping the customer’s perception of quality, luxury, and brand identity. Often overlooked, the cap is not just a functional component; it is a critical element of the overall sensory and aesthetic experience.

      The Role of the Perfume Cap in Brand Identity

      A perfume cap is the first thing a consumer touches and often the last element they remember. It’s the tactile introduction to a brand’s identity—whether sleek and modern, vintage and romantic, or bold and avant-garde. The cap must not only complement the bottle design but also convey a sense of exclusivity and craftsmanship.

      In high-end perfume packaging, the cap goes beyond functionality. It adds weight, texture, and prestige. It must also align with evolving consumer preferences for sustainability, recyclability, and customization.

      Materials That Make the Difference

      HJ Glass Factory offers a diverse selection of cap materials to meet the demands of various design aesthetics, performance standards, and environmental goals. Each material has unique properties that influence how a cap looks, feels, and performs:

      1. ABS (Acrylonitrile Butadiene Styrene)

      Durable and moldable, ABS is a popular choice for luxury perfume caps.

      Offers a solid, premium feel and is ideal for intricate designs and metallic finishes.

      2. PP (Polypropylene)

      Lightweight, economical, and highly resistant to chemicals and stress.

      Suitable for mass-market perfumes where functionality and cost-efficiency are key.

      3. Surlyn

      A unique transparent resin often used in high-end packaging.

      Offers a glass-like clarity with the durability of plastic, making it ideal for caps that showcase embedded logos or floating designs.

      4. K-Resin

      Known for its excellent clarity and high gloss, K-resin is used in caps that require visual elegance.

      Often selected for luxury and limited-edition perfumes.

      5. PCTA (Eastman Copolyester)

      A high-performance material with excellent chemical resistance and clarity.

      Commonly used in sustainable packaging solutions.

      6. PE (Polyethylene)

      Flexible and impact-resistant, PE is often used in inner caps or liner systems.

      Ensures secure closure and leak prevention.

      7. Acrylic

      Often used as a crystal-clear alternative to glass.

      Offers high visual impact and is easy to shape, polish, and customize.

      Each of these materials can be custom-finished using advanced techniques such as electroplating, UV coating, silk-screen printing, hot stamping, or soft-touch finishes. HJ Glass Factory offers all these options, enabling brands to achieve the exact look and feel they envision.
